2019 Andre Scherer Gewurztraminer, France, Alsace, Wine Review

Vintage: 
2019
Score: 
87
Grade: 
B
Current Price: 
$18.00USD

My first time that I can recall trying a wine from this winery.  Served blind.  Golden in color, mostly clear and bright.  The nose has lychees with some spiciness.  Medium bodied.  Slightly viscous.  On the palate, this is semi-sweet.  Nice lychee fruit.  Clean.  This wine is fine but it leaves me wanting a bit more of everything.  A bit crisper, a bit more depth, etc.  Drink over the next three to five years.  A nice wine on its own, this should work with spicy Thai food.  

2019 Château d'Yquem, France, Bordeaux, Sauternes, Wine Review

Vintage: 
2019
Score: 
96
Grade: 
A
Current Price: 
$320.00USD

Always a pleasure to drink Yquem.  From a 375ml bottle.  This is young, of course, but delicious.  It is a blend of 55% Semillon and 45% Sauvignon Blanc.  Light golden in color with some orange hues, clear and bright.  The nose has apricots, honey and slight caramel notes.  Full bodied.  Viscous.  Excellent acidity.  On the palate, this is sweet, not cloying.  Apricots with honey.  Incredibly long finish.  This will get better with further cellaring, but is delicious now.  Drink over the next thirty years.  great on its own, this would also work with simple pound cake.

2014 Louis Roederer Champagne Cristal Brut, France, Wine Review

Vintage: 
2014
Score: 
94
Grade: 
A
Current Price: 
$287.00USD

This is from the good if not great, 2014 vintage.  It is 60% Pinot Noir and 40% Chardonnay.  Light golden in color with a nice mousse of tiny bubbles.  Clear and bright.  The nose is smoky with lanolin, toast, slight ginger and a bit of chalk.  Full bodied.  Great balance.  On the palate, this is showing young-ish with notes of oranges, toast and an interesting chalk note especially on the finish.  Ripe.  Long finish.  This is drinking well now and should continue if well stored for another ten years.  Very food friendly, it would be very nice with lobster.  

2015 E. Guigal Côte-Rôtie Brune et Blonde, France, Rhone, Wine review

Vintage: 
2015
Score: 
94
Grade: 
A
Current Price: 
$75.00USD

Consumed on the Celebrity Millennium off the coast of Alaska.  Deep garnet in color, mostly opaque and bright.  The nose is earthy with black raspberries and slight bacon fat.  Full bodied.  Medium tannins.  On the palate, black cherries with black raspberries and underlying char.  Long finish.  This is starting to show a bit of maturity but will continue to develop more.  It drinks great on its own, but better with food.  Cassoulet would be classic, but this will go well with Indian food, too.  Drink over the next ten to fifteen years.  

2021 Domaine Perrault-Jadaud Vouvray Sec "Les Grives Soules", France, Loire, Wine Review

Vintage: 
2021
Score: 
91
Grade: 
A-

This is a dry (Sec) Chenin Blanc from the Loire Valley in France.  Light golden in color, clear and bright.  The nose is great with tangerines, sea air, baked apples and char.  Full bodied.  Good acidity.  Very nice slightly oily texture.  On the palate, green apples with an interesting chervil note.  Long finish.  This is still young but drinking well.  Nice on its own, this is also very food friendly.  It would pair nicely with pork chops.  Drink over the next ten years.  

2022 Domaine (Alain & Christophe) Le Capitaine Vouvray Sec Les Perrières, France, Loire, Wine Review

Vintage: 
2022
Score: 
90
Grade: 
A-
Current Price: 
$22.00USD

This is a dry Chenin Blanc from the Loire Valley in France.  Silvery/green/gold in color, clear and bright.  The nose is interesting with red apples, crushed rocks, Linden leaves, and a slight orange peel note.  Full bodied.  Lovely "slick" texture.  On the palate, crushed rocks/minerality, and red apples with a nice backbone of acidity.  Long finish.  This is young and vibrant but will round out with some age.  It should drink well for another ten more years.  A nice wine for Thai or Chinese food, but this would also be great with fried chicken.
